• 关于我们
  • 产品
  • 教程
  • 微博
Sign in Get Started

区块链代码是什么?简单易懂的区块链入门指南2025-09-06 09:58:38

  区块链代码是什么?简单易懂的区块链入门指南! / 
 guanjianci 区块链,智能合约,去中心化,加密货币 /guanjianci 

什么是区块链代码?
区块链代码是构建区块链技术和应用的一组计算机代码和程序。简单来说,它是让区块链系统能够运行的“灵魂”。在这数字化的时代,区块链代码的重要性逐渐暴露在我们面前,无论是比特币、以太坊,还是其他各类去中心化的应用,背后都有一系列复杂的代码在支撑。

区块链的基本概念
要理解区块链代码,首先我们需要明白什么是区块链。区块链是一种分布式的数据库技术,它将数据以“区块”的形式连接在一起,并以“链”的形式串联。这样的结构使得数据一旦被记录后便无法被篡改,从而确保了数据的安全性和可信性。

在区块链中,每个区块都包含了交易记录、时间戳和前一个区块的哈希值。这种设计使得每个区块都与前后的区块紧密相连,这样一旦某个区块被改变,整个链条都会受到影响,任何人都能轻易察觉到不一致之处。

区块链代码的组成部分
区块链代码通常包括以下几个重要的组成部分:

h41. 共识机制/h4
这是区块链网络中确保所有节点对数据一致性的协议或算法。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。共识机制的选择直接影响到区块链系统的安全性和效率。

h42. 智能合约/h4
智能合约是运行在区块链上的自动化合约,允许直接在代码中执行合约条款,无需中介机构的参与。它将合约内容以代码形式表述,并在事先设定的条件满足时自动执行。

h43. 加密算法/h4
安全性是区块链的核心,代码中通常会涉及到加密算法,比如SHA-256和ECDSA等。这些算法确保了数据的完整性与真实性,令黑客无法轻易篡改信息。

h44. 数据结构/h4
区块链中的数据结构设计极为重要。数据被分成不同的区块,每个区块都存储了一部分数据,按照时间顺序相连。这种数据结构保证了区块链的高效性和透明度。

区块链代码的实际应用案例
区块链技术已广泛应用于多个领域,以下是几个颇具代表性的案例:

h41. 加密货币/h4
比特币是最著名的区块链应用之一,作为一种去中心化的数字货币,它极大地改变了我们对货币的传统认知。比特币通过新生成的区块来记录交易,每笔交易须通过全网节点的验证,确保安全。

h42. 供应链管理/h4
区块链在供应链管理中的应用使得商品源头和流通环节都能被追踪。例如,IBM的Food Trust系统通过区块链技术让从农田到餐桌的每一个环节都透明可查,提高了安全性和可信度。

h43. 数字身份/h4
通过区块链技术,可以实现去中心化的数字身份管理,用户能够掌控自己的身份信息。相比于传统的身份管理系统,区块链提供了更高的安全性和隐私保护。

h44. 医疗健康记录/h4
许多企业开始利用区块链来管理患者的健康记录,以确保数据的安全性和隐私。同时,医生可以方便地访问和共享信息,促进医疗效率的提高。

如何学习区块链代码?
对于想要学习区块链代码的人来说,有几个步骤可以参考:

h41. 理论知识/h4
起初,你需要了解区块链的基本概念以及工作原理。推荐读一些经典的书籍和参考资料,比如《区块链革命》或《精通比特币》,这些都能为你打下坚实的理论基础。

h42. 编程语言/h4
掌握编写区块链代码所需的编程语言非常重要。比如,以太坊使用的是Solidity语言,而比特币则采用C  。在学习时,结合相关实际案例进行练习,可以提升你的水平。

h43. 实践项目/h4
理论知识固然重要,但实践同样不可忽视。可以尝试自己搭建一个简单的区块链网络,或编写一份智能合约来进行实际演练。通过做项目,能更深入地理解如何运作和区块链代码。

相关问题探讨

问题一:区块链代码的安全性如何保障?
安全性是区块链代码的核心。首先,区块链通过其去中心化的特性减少了单点故障的风险。其次,采用的加密算法,如SHA-256,确保了数据的保密性和完整性。此外,区块链网络中的每个节点都参与数据验证,任何单独节点篡改数据的行为都会迅速被网络中其他节点识别并纠正。这样构建的信任机制保障了区块链系统的安全性。

问题二:智能合约的优势和潜在风险是什么?
智能合约作为区块链技术的重要组成部分,具有许多优势。首先,其去中心化特性消除了对中介的需求,从而减少了交易成本和时间。其次,智能合约一旦执行后便无法修改,确保了执行过程的透明和公正。

然而,智能合约也面临一些潜在风险。例如,代码的漏洞可能被黑客利用,造成资产的损失。此外,智能合约的不可更改特性,在某些情况下可能导致无法追溯或修正错误。因此,在编写智能合约时,务必保证代码的安全和有效性。

总结
区块链代码作为构建区块链技术的基石,对于实现去中心化理念和应用具有不可替代的作用。通过深入了解区块链的基本概念、代码组成部分以及实际应用案例,每一个人都能对这个手握未来的技术有更深刻的认知。学习区块链代码不再是技术专家的专属,任何人只需迈出第一步,就能在这片广阔的天地中找到属于自己的属于未来的角色。  区块链代码是什么?简单易懂的区块链入门指南! / 
 guanjianci 区块链,智能合约,去中心化,加密货币 /guanjianci 

什么是区块链代码?
区块链代码是构建区块链技术和应用的一组计算机代码和程序。简单来说,它是让区块链系统能够运行的“灵魂”。在这数字化的时代,区块链代码的重要性逐渐暴露在我们面前,无论是比特币、以太坊,还是其他各类去中心化的应用,背后都有一系列复杂的代码在支撑。

区块链的基本概念
要理解区块链代码,首先我们需要明白什么是区块链。区块链是一种分布式的数据库技术,它将数据以“区块”的形式连接在一起,并以“链”的形式串联。这样的结构使得数据一旦被记录后便无法被篡改,从而确保了数据的安全性和可信性。

在区块链中,每个区块都包含了交易记录、时间戳和前一个区块的哈希值。这种设计使得每个区块都与前后的区块紧密相连,这样一旦某个区块被改变,整个链条都会受到影响,任何人都能轻易察觉到不一致之处。

区块链代码的组成部分
区块链代码通常包括以下几个重要的组成部分:

h41. 共识机制/h4
这是区块链网络中确保所有节点对数据一致性的协议或算法。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。共识机制的选择直接影响到区块链系统的安全性和效率。

h42. 智能合约/h4
智能合约是运行在区块链上的自动化合约,允许直接在代码中执行合约条款,无需中介机构的参与。它将合约内容以代码形式表述,并在事先设定的条件满足时自动执行。

h43. 加密算法/h4
安全性是区块链的核心,代码中通常会涉及到加密算法,比如SHA-256和ECDSA等。这些算法确保了数据的完整性与真实性,令黑客无法轻易篡改信息。

h44. 数据结构/h4
区块链中的数据结构设计极为重要。数据被分成不同的区块,每个区块都存储了一部分数据,按照时间顺序相连。这种数据结构保证了区块链的高效性和透明度。

区块链代码的实际应用案例
区块链技术已广泛应用于多个领域,以下是几个颇具代表性的案例:

h41. 加密货币/h4
比特币是最著名的区块链应用之一,作为一种去中心化的数字货币,它极大地改变了我们对货币的传统认知。比特币通过新生成的区块来记录交易,每笔交易须通过全网节点的验证,确保安全。

h42. 供应链管理/h4
区块链在供应链管理中的应用使得商品源头和流通环节都能被追踪。例如,IBM的Food Trust系统通过区块链技术让从农田到餐桌的每一个环节都透明可查,提高了安全性和可信度。

h43. 数字身份/h4
通过区块链技术,可以实现去中心化的数字身份管理,用户能够掌控自己的身份信息。相比于传统的身份管理系统,区块链提供了更高的安全性和隐私保护。

h44. 医疗健康记录/h4
许多企业开始利用区块链来管理患者的健康记录,以确保数据的安全性和隐私。同时,医生可以方便地访问和共享信息,促进医疗效率的提高。

如何学习区块链代码?
对于想要学习区块链代码的人来说,有几个步骤可以参考:

h41. 理论知识/h4
起初,你需要了解区块链的基本概念以及工作原理。推荐读一些经典的书籍和参考资料,比如《区块链革命》或《精通比特币》,这些都能为你打下坚实的理论基础。

h42. 编程语言/h4
掌握编写区块链代码所需的编程语言非常重要。比如,以太坊使用的是Solidity语言,而比特币则采用C  。在学习时,结合相关实际案例进行练习,可以提升你的水平。

h43. 实践项目/h4
理论知识固然重要,但实践同样不可忽视。可以尝试自己搭建一个简单的区块链网络,或编写一份智能合约来进行实际演练。通过做项目,能更深入地理解如何运作和区块链代码。

相关问题探讨

问题一:区块链代码的安全性如何保障?
安全性是区块链代码的核心。首先,区块链通过其去中心化的特性减少了单点故障的风险。其次,采用的加密算法,如SHA-256,确保了数据的保密性和完整性。此外,区块链网络中的每个节点都参与数据验证,任何单独节点篡改数据的行为都会迅速被网络中其他节点识别并纠正。这样构建的信任机制保障了区块链系统的安全性。

问题二:智能合约的优势和潜在风险是什么?
智能合约作为区块链技术的重要组成部分,具有许多优势。首先,其去中心化特性消除了对中介的需求,从而减少了交易成本和时间。其次,智能合约一旦执行后便无法修改,确保了执行过程的透明和公正。

然而,智能合约也面临一些潜在风险。例如,代码的漏洞可能被黑客利用,造成资产的损失。此外,智能合约的不可更改特性,在某些情况下可能导致无法追溯或修正错误。因此,在编写智能合约时,务必保证代码的安全和有效性。

总结
区块链代码作为构建区块链技术的基石,对于实现去中心化理念和应用具有不可替代的作用。通过深入了解区块链的基本概念、代码组成部分以及实际应用案例,每一个人都能对这个手握未来的技术有更深刻的认知。学习区块链代码不再是技术专家的专属,任何人只需迈出第一步,就能在这片广阔的天地中找到属于自己的属于未来的角色。

注册我们的时事通讯

我们的进步

本周热门

思考一个并且,放进标签
思考一个并且,放进标签
区块链未来发展方式:颠
区块链未来发展方式:颠
  区块链远程会诊:未来医
区块链远程会诊:未来医
区块链是什么?深入解析
区块链是什么?深入解析
: 区块链开屏技巧揭秘:提
: 区块链开屏技巧揭秘:提

              地址

              Address : 1234 lock, Charlotte, North Carolina, United States

              Phone : +12 534894364

              Email : info@example.com

              Fax : +12 534894364

              快速链接

              • 关于我们
              • 产品
              • 教程
              • 微博
              • TP官方下载地址
              • TP官方下载地址

              通讯

              通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

              TP官方下载地址

              TP官方下载地址是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
              我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,TP官方下载地址都是您信赖的选择。

              • facebook
              • twitter
              • google
              • linkedin

              2003-2025 TP官方下载地址 @版权所有|网站地图|琼ICP备2024020342号

                    Login Now
                    We'll never share your email with anyone else.

                    Don't have an account?

                            Register Now

                            By clicking Register, I agree to your terms